Back when I first wrote this I tried to make something smart that would automatically detect which procfs entries to pack into a mapping, the condition to do so being "the entry ends with a digit and there is another entry with the same name but a different digit". I wrongly assumed this would always work for the sched_domain entries, but it's possible to have a domain with a single group and thus a single "group0" entry. Since we know which entries we want to pack, let's hard-code these and be less smart about it.
devlib
======
``devlib`` exposes an interface for interacting with and collecting
measurements from a variety of devices (such as mobile phones, tablets and
development boards) running a Linux-based operating system.
Installation
------------
::
sudo -H pip install devlib
